WebOn December 9, 1931, a new Spanish constitution was adopted. It guaranteed the freedom of speech and freedom of association, gave women the right to vote, legalized divorce, and stripped Spanish nobility of their noble privileges. The Spanish Republic (Spanish: República Española), historiographically referred to as the First Spanish Republic, was the political regime that existed in Spain from 11 February 1873 to 29 December 1874.
